WebFeb 3, 2024 · Underwriter Roles & Responsibilities. Review and verify loan applications and supporting documentation. Define the terms and conditions of the insurance coverage and the premium. Review loan documentation and vendor reports to identify signs of fraudulent activity. Make loan eligibility decisions and approving or rejecting applications. WebJan 25, 2024 · During the underwriting stage, your application moves from the loan processor to the mortgage underwriter. The underwriter will ensure your financial profile matches your lender’s qualification guidelines and loan criteria. Then, the underwriter will make the final decision to approve or deny your loan application. WebMortgage processing is when your personal financial information is collected and verified to ensure all needed documentation is in place before the loan file is sent to underwriting. It is the processor's job to organize your loan docs for the underwriter.
